The meaning, etymology, and origin of the name Adil

The name Adil originates from Arabic and Turkish languages, where it means "just" or "fair". It is derived from the Arabic root 'adl' which signifies balance, justice, fairness, and equality. In Islamic context, Adil is also a title given to a just ruler or judge. The name has been popular among Muslims since ancient times, particularly in the Middle East and North Africa, but its usage extends beyond the Muslim world due to cultural diffusion. Variations of the name Adil

Adil is a name of Arabic origin, derived from the word 'adl' meaning justice and fairness. It is also used as a personal name in other languages such as Turkish, Urdu, and Persian. There are several variations of this name depending on the region and culture. In Arabic, it may be spelled عادل or 'Adil'. In Turkish, it can be written as Adıl or Adilli. In Urdu, it is commonly written as عادل or 'Aadil', and in Persian, it can also be written as عادل or 'Ādil'. It may also be spelled as Adeel, Adhel, Athiel, or Athil in some Western cultures. These variations highlight the versatility of the name Adil while maintaining its fundamental meaning of fairness and justice.
